Dailey scholarship

WILTON – The Wilton-Lyndeborough Cooperative School Board has announced the creation of a scholarship in memory of former board member Harry Dailey.

To qualify for the scholarship, students will be required to submit an essay on the importance of community service. Full details are available in the high school counseling office.

Dailey served as chairman of the board for many years, volunteered extensively in the community, and was named a Citizen of the Year by the town. He was chairman of the committee overseeing the reconstruction of Florence Rideout Elementary School and many other projects.

His wife Gisele has also worked in the school district for many years.
